摘要
One of the deadly diseases among humans is Cancer, which occurs almost anywhere in the human body. Cancer is caused by the cells that spread into the surrounding tissues by dividing itself uncontrollably. Breast Cancer is the most common cancer among women. Early detection and diagnosis of breast cancer are treatable and curable. Many women have no symptoms for this cancer at an early stage. The abnormal cells in the breast will risk for the development of breast cancer. So, it is important for women to regularly examine their breast. Technologies can be utilized in a smarter way with Artificial Intelligence techniques to assist the women during their examination of the breast at their living place to avoid the risk of breast cancer. The main aim is to develop a low cost self-examining device for the detection of breast cancer and abnormality in the breast using an efficient optical method, Deep-learning algorithm and Internet of Things.
